网站开发的艺术与实践

Tandou88811个月前新闻资讯59

青衣网络-www.ra0.cn:网站开发的艺术与实践

目录: 1. 网站开发的基础知识 2. 前端技术的重要性 3. 后端架构的选择 4. 数据库的设计与优化 5. 用户体验与界面设计 6. 安全性考虑 7. 网站测试与上线 8. 维护与更新 9. 案例分析:成功的网站开发项目

正文: 1. 网站开发的基础知识 网站开发是一个涵盖广泛技术领域的过程,它包括了从规划、设计到编码、测试直至部署的一系列步骤。在这一过程中,开发者需要具备多方面的知识和技能,包括但不限于编程语言、服务器配置、数据库管理及网络安全等。

2. 前端技术的重要性 在网站开发中,前端技术扮演着至关重要的角色。它直接影响到用户的视觉体验和交互感受。HTML、CSS和JavaScript是构建前端的基石,而框架如React或Vue.js则进一步提升了开发效率和应用性能。

3. 后端架构的选择 后端架构是网站开发的骨架,它决定了网站的运行效率和扩展性。开发者可以根据项目需求选择不同的编程语言和框架,如Python的Django、Java的Spring Boot或Node.js等,每种选择都有其特定的优势和局限性。

4. 数据库的设计与优化 数据库是存储和管理网站数据的核心组件。一个良好的数据库设计可以有效提升数据的读取和写入速度,同时保证数据的安全性和一致性。常见的数据库系统包括MySQL、PostgreSQL和MongoDB等。

5. 用户体验与界面设计 优秀的用户体验(UX)和用户界面(UI)设计对于吸引和保留用户至关重要。设计师需要深入理解用户需求,并通过原型设计、用户测试等方法不断优化产品设计。

6. 安全性考虑 随着网络攻击的日益频繁,网站安全成为了开发过程中不可忽视的一部分。开发者需要采取措施保护网站免受SQL注入、跨站脚本攻击(XSS)等常见威胁。

7. 网站测试与上线 在网站上线前,进行全面的测试是必要的。这包括功能测试、性能测试、兼容性测试等,确保网站在不同设备和浏览器上都能正常工作。

8. 维护与更新 网站上线后,持续的维护和定期更新是保持其活力的关键。这不仅包括修复可能出现的问题,也包括根据用户反馈和技术发展对网站进行迭代升级。

9. 案例分析:成功的网站开发项目 分析一些成功的网站开发案例,如电子商务平台、社交网络服务等,可以帮助我们理解这些项目成功的关键因素,包括创新的技术应用、有效的市场定位以及卓越的用户体验设计等。


问:如何选择适合的前端框架? 答:选择适合的前端框架时,应考虑项目的具体需求、团队的技术栈熟悉度以及社区支持情况。例如,如果项目需要快速开发且团队成员熟悉JavaScript,那么React或Vue.js可能是较好的选择。

问:如何保障网站的数据安全? 答:保障网站数据安全需要采取多层防护措施,包括使用HTTPS协议加密数据传输、实施定期的安全审计、强化密码策略、及时打补丁修复已知漏洞等。

相关文章

掌握SEO精髓:提升网站在百度的排名策略

标题:掌握SEO精髓:提升网站在百度的排名策略 目录: 1. 理解搜索引擎优化(SEO) 2. 关键词研究与选择 3. 网站优化策略 4. 内容创作的重要性 5. 技术SEO的作用 6. 建立链接的...

揭秘百度排名算法:提升网站在搜索引擎中的可见度

标题:揭秘百度排名算法:提升网站在搜索引擎中的可见度 目录: 1. 百度排名机制概览 2. 内容质量与原创性的重要性 3. 关键词策略与布局 4. 网站结构与用户体验 5. 外部链接的作用 6. 移...

掌握SEO优化策略,提升网站在百度中的排名

标题:掌握SEO优化策略,提升网站在百度中的排名 目录: 1. 理解搜索引擎工作原理 2. 关键词研究与应用 3. 内容质量的重要性 4. 构建合理的内链和外链 5. 技术SEO的考量 6. 监控S...

百度排名机制深度解析

标题:百度排名机制深度解析 目录: 1. 百度排名概述 2. 关键词的重要性 3. 内容质量的影响 4. 网站结构与用户体验 5. 外链的作用 6. 移动优先策略 7. 社交媒体的影响 8. 分析工...

如何高效利用免费建站平台打造个性化网站

标题:如何高效利用免费建站平台打造个性化网站 目录: 1. 选择合适的免费建站平台 2. 规划网站结构和内容 3. 设计网站的视觉元素 4. 优化网站的用户体验 5. 推广和营销你的网站 6. 维护和...

网站开发的艺术与实践

标题:网站开发的艺术与实践 目录: 1. 网站开发概述 2. 网站设计原则 3. 前端技术栈解析 4. 后端框架选择 5. 数据库的重要性 6. 安全性考虑 7. 用户体验优化 8. 网站维护策略...